Major General Shafeenul is new Director General of BGB

The government has appointed Major General Md Shafeenul Islam to the Border Guard Bangladesh or BGB as its director general.

Gen Shafeenul, who now is chairman of Bangladesh Tea Board, has succeeded Major General Abul Hossain, who was recently brought back to the army ahead of his retirement.

Gen Abul took charge of the BGB in November 2016.

The public administration ministry issued the order appointing Gen Shafeenul on Tuesday, when it also named Major General Md Jahangir Al Mustahidur Rahman as the new Bangladesh Tea Board chairman.

Md Shafeenul Islam

Md Shafeenul Islam

Commissioned in 1986 in the Corps of Infantry, 51-year old Maj Gen Shafeenul, a two-star general, had been serving at the Tea Board since February 2017.

He was praised by Prime Minister Sheikh Hasina, among others, for his efforts to diversify tea products.

The prime minister spoke about the measures he had taken to use tea in making pickles and cosmetic products at the opening session of Bangladesh Tea Expo in Dhaka on Feb 18.

Born in Joypurhat in 1966, Maj Gen Shafeenul joined Bangladesh Military Academy in 1984.

He graduated from Defence Services Command and Staff College in Mirpur with honours in defence service command and completed masters from the National University.
